Honda has officially confirmed a major product expansion plan for India, announcing that it will launch six new cars over the next two years. This move signals Honda’s serious intent to strengthen its presence in one of the world’s most competitive car markets after a relatively quiet phase.
With SUVs, hybrids, and electric vehicles gaining popularity, Honda’s upcoming launches are expected to focus on high-demand segments, modern technology, and improved fuel efficiency. Why Honda’s New Launch Plan Matters
Over the last few years, Honda has operated with a limited portfolio in India. While models like the City and Amaze continued to perform steadily, Honda lacked a strong presence in fast-growing SUV and EV segments.
By confirming six new car launches, Honda aims to:
Regain lost market share
Enter new and growing segments
Align with changing buyer preferences
Prepare for an electric and hybrid future
This roadmap suggests that Honda is planning a long-term comeback strategy, rather than short-term launches.

1. New Honda Compact SUV (Below Elevate)
Honda is expected to introduce a new compact SUV, positioned below the Elevate, to compete in the high-volume sub-4-metre SUV segment.
Expected Highlights:
Compact dimensions, city-friendly size
Modern design language
Petrol engine with strong mileage focus
Competitive pricing
This SUV will help Honda tap into a segment dominated by Maruti, Tata, and Hyundai.
2. New-Generation Mid-Size SUV
Honda is also working on a new mid-size SUV, likely positioned above the Elevate.
What to Expect:
Spacious cabin
Premium interior quality
Advanced safety features
Strong hybrid powertrain
This model will target buyers considering popular mid-size SUVs and could become Honda’s flagship ICE SUV in India.

3. Honda City Hybrid – Updated Version
The Honda City Hybrid is expected to receive an update as part of Honda’s upcoming launch plan.
Expected Updates:
Improved hybrid efficiency
Feature upgrades
Minor design refresh
Honda’s strong hybrid technology remains one of the most fuel-efficient solutions in the market, making this update very relevant for mileage-focused buyers.
4. Honda Electric SUV (First Mass-Market EV)
One of the most awaited launches is Honda’s first mass-market electric SUV for India.
Expected EV Highlights:
Dedicated electric platform
Practical real-world driving range
Modern interiors with connected tech
Focus on reliability and safety
This EV will help Honda enter the fast-growing electric car space and compete with established EV players.
5. New Honda Amaze (Next Generation)
Honda is likely to introduce a new-generation Amaze as part of its six-car launch plan.
Expected Improvements:
Fresh exterior styling
Better interior quality
Improved safety features
High fuel efficiency
The Amaze continues to be important for Honda in the affordable sedan segment.
6. Another Hybrid or EV Model (Future-Ready Offering)
The sixth model is expected to be either:
Another hybrid vehicle, or
A second electric car
This shows Honda’s commitment to clean mobility and future technologies in India.
